Output dd58c2b51bd6baf2a170a3cbfb33a035e8793bfcff0f4506c74e34da1393b40d:0

value
5599877837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d740892399aee430896bded340e1edb605300c6 OP_EQUAL
address
37Hx9PkPDZd7GerWGEwfU7L4JKd1TV8wVT
transaction
dd58c2b51bd6baf2a170a3cbfb33a035e8793bfcff0f4506c74e34da1393b40d
spent
true